There are numerous units out there sitting at dealers that are brand new. The shine is perfect, the carpet smells fresh, and the instrument panel is pristine. Ahh, so tempting. Even though I would love to buy a new boat, the common sense part of me was telling me that a used boat is a better financial choice.

I’ve scoured the internet for this one specific boat on the used market. I would find one in Florida, one in Texas, and other distant locations from Grundy County. Everyone I talked to that knew of this particular boat said the owners really enjoyed them and didn’t put them up for sale. Good for me because apparently this was a good model, bad because they are hard to find used.

Last Friday I got a text from my wife. She was on a walk with a friend and they decided to take a different route than they normally do. Low and behold, the street they were walking down had a boat for sale. In her text she mentioned that she thought it was the very brand and model that I was looking for. My heart rate started to quicken.

She talked to the wife of the gentleman selling the boat. It was within our price range! 

I anxiously drove home from work and couldn’t wait to call the seller and see if we could come and take a look. As I rounded the corner in the neighborhood and spied the bright red color, I knew this was the one. The very boat I had been eyeing for a long time was for sale just a few minutes from home!

The owner and I talked. As he was explaining the features on the boat I was noticing what great shape it was in. Sure, there is a scratch here and there, but it was garage kept and in fantastic condition. He suggested that I take it for a test run over the weekend.

Fast-forward to Saturday afternoon. The family and I dropped it into Heidecke Lake for a little test. The motor started perfectly and purred like a kitten. It had nice hole-shot and ran on plane with four people in it. It handled nicely and provided the stable fishing platform I was looking for. In my mind, this deal was done.
